Subject: [PATCH][v3] fsl_rio: move machine_check handler into machine_check_e500 & machine_check_e500mc

---
 arch/powerpc/include/asm/rio.h |    5 +++++
 arch/powerpc/kernel/traps.c    |   17 ++++++++++++++++-
 arch/powerpc/sysdev/fsl_rio.c  |   15 +++------------
 3 files changed, 24 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/rio.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/rio.h
index 0018bf8..3b16364 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/rio.h
+++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/rio.h
@@ -14,5 +14,10 @@
 #define ASM_PPC_RIO_H
 
 extern void platform_rio_init(void);
+#ifdef CONFIG_RAPIDIO
+extern int f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(struct pt_regs *);
+#else
+static inline int f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(struct pt_regs *regs){return 0;}
+#endif
 
 #endif				/* ASM_PPC_RIO_H */
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/kernel/traps.c b/arch/powerpc/kernel/traps.c
index a45a63c..9ab7b97 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/kernel/traps.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/kernel/traps.c
@@ -55,6 +55,7 @@
 #endif
 #include <asm/kexec.h>
 #include <asm/ppc-opcode.h>
+#include <asm/rio.h>
 
 #if defined(CONFIG_DEBUGGER) || defined(CONFIG_KEXEC)
 int (*__debugger)(struct pt_regs *regs) __read_mostly;
@@ -425,6 +426,12 @@ int machine_check_e500mc(struct pt_regs *regs)
 	unsigned long reason = mcsr;
 	int recoverable = 1;
 
+	if (reason & MCSR_BUS_RBERR) {
+		recoverable = f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(regs);
+		if (recoverable == 1)
+			goto silent_out;
+	}
+
 	printk("Machine check in kernel mode.\n");
 	printk("Caused by (from MCSR=%lx): ", reason);
 
@@ -500,6 +507,7 @@ int machine_check_e500mc(struct pt_regs *regs)
 		       reason & MCSR_MEA ? "Effective" : "Physical", addr);
 	}
 
+silent_out:
 	mtspr(SPRN_MCSR, mcsr);
 	return mfspr(SPRN_MCSR) == 0 && recoverable;
 }
@@ -507,6 +515,13 @@ int machine_check_e500mc(struct pt_regs *regs)
 int machine_check_e500(struct pt_regs *regs)
 {
 	unsigned long reason = get_mc_reason(regs);
+	int ret = 0;
+
+	if (reason & MCSR_BUS_RBERR) {
+		ret = f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(regs);
+		if (ret == 1)
+			return ret;
+	}
 
 	printk("Machine check in kernel mode.\n");
 	printk("Caused by (from MCSR=%lx): ", reason);
@@ -536,7 +551,7 @@ int machine_check_e500(struct pt_regs *regs)
 	if (reason & MCSR_BUS_RPERR)
 		printk("Bus - Read Parity Error\n");
 
-	return 0;
+	return ret;
 }
 #elif defined(CONFIG_E200)
 int machine_check_e200(struct pt_regs *regs)
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/sysdev/fsl_rio.c b/arch/powerpc/sysdev/fsl_rio.c
index 1143c93..a9bc1e8 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/sysdev/fsl_rio.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/sysdev/fsl_rio.c
@@ -256,9 +256,7 @@ struct rio_priv {
 static void __iomem *rio_regs_win;
 
 #ifdef CONFIG_E500
-static int (*saved_mcheck_exception)(struct pt_regs *regs);
-
-static int f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(struct pt_regs *regs)
+int f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(struct pt_regs *regs)
 {
 	const struct exception_table_entry *entry = NULL;
 	unsigned long reason = mfspr(SPRN_MCSR);
@@ -280,11 +278,9 @@ static int fsl_rio_mcheck_exception(struct pt_regs *regs)
 		}
 	}
 
-	if (saved_mcheck_exception)
-		return saved_mcheck_exception(regs);
-	else
-		return cur_cpu_spec->machine_check(regs);
+	return 0;
 }
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(fsl_rio_mcheck_exception);
 #endif
 
 /**
@@ -1534,11 +1530,6 @@ int fsl_rio_setup(struct platform_device *dev)
 	fsl_rio_doorbell_init(port);
 	fsl_rio_port_write_init(port);
 
-#ifdef CONFIG_E500
-	saved_mcheck_exception = ppc_md.machine_check_exception;
-	ppc_md.machine_check_exception = fsl_rio_mcheck_exception;
-#endif
-
 	return 0;
 err:
 	iounmap(priv->regs_win);
-- 
1.6.4
